Cooper Home Installation 1922 Highway 80 EastCalhoun, LA, 71225 View Phone 318-387-3002 1922 Highway 80 EastCalhoun, LA 71225 View Website Experience & Reliability About Connect with this Business: Send to My Email Send to My Phone Print this Page